Question
I have a 1990 Chevy Astro Van with a 4.3 litre motor. I get great gas mileage (17.5 mpg city) in the summer but when it starts to get cold out the mileage drops severely. Currently avg high temp. in the mid 40's I am getting 15.5 mpg. I get 14 to 14.5 mpg December thru February here in Michigan. Is there something wrong with this motor?

Older carbureted motors could be fitted with a manual choke to help. Is there something similar that can be done to the intake system of this motor?

Answer
Hi Kirk, I had 2 Astro vans and they both did the same mileage your getting. The only thing to check is the thermostat to make sure it is not opening too soon (cold).
